Engineered for Uncompromising Performance

The ZD-900 Titan represents the culmination of 7 years of cross-divisional R&D, integrating advanced propulsion, AI-driven autonomy, and modular payload architecture.

Designed for extreme terrain, maritime logistics, and rapid deployment scenarios, the ZD-900 Titan operates with zero emissions, full autonomous capability, and redundant safety systems. Its adaptive chassis and variable geometry allow it to transition seamlessly between land, shallow water, and semi-autonomous flight modes.

Powered by a dual-source hybrid energy matrix and managed by the proprietary Zenth Neural Command (ZNC) v4.2 operating system, the Titan executes complex routing, obstacle negotiation, and payload stabilization without human intervention.

Advanced Systems Architecture

🛰️
Adaptive Terrain Negotiation
Real-time ground compliance mapping adjusts suspension, traction, and steering geometry on the fly for mud, rock, snow, or urban debris.
Regenerative Energy Recovery
Captures kinetic and gravitational energy during descent and braking, routing it back to the primary matrix to extend operational windows by up to 30%.
🔒
Zero-Trust Communications
End-to-end quantum-resistant encryption for all telemetry, remote overrides, and fleet management commands. Air-gapped backup systems included.
🔧
Predictive Maintenance AI
Continuous vibration, thermal, and stress analysis forecasts component wear 72+ hours in advance, scheduling maintenance before failures occur.
